One of the primary benefits of consistent Cardio Shield use is the enhancement of cardiovascular efficiency. Engaging in regular aerobic exercises—such as running, cycling, or swimming—strengthens the heart muscle, allowing it to pump blood more effectively. This improved efficiency means that the heart can deliver oxygen and nutrients throughout the body with less effort, which is crucial for maintaining energy levels and overall fitness. Additionally, increased cardiovascular efficiency has been shown to lower resting heart rates, which can prolong heart health and improve longevity.
Another significant advantage is the reduction of harmful cholesterol levels. High levels of low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ol can lead to arterial blockages and a heightened risk of heart disease. Consistent cardio activities, complemented by a heart-healthy diet, can help decrease LDL cholesterol while raising high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terol, which is beneficial for heart health. By incorporating f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ats into your diet alongside regular cardio workouts, you will be taking pivotal steps toward maintaining optimal cholesterol levels.

Another essential benefit of Cardio Shield use is the positive impact on mental health. Regular cardiovascular exercise is associated with the release of endorphins—often referred to as “feel-good” hormones—which can help alleviate symptoms of anxiety and depression. Working out consistently can lead to enhanced mood, better sleep quality, and improved cognitive function. Additionally, the social aspect of group workouts or engaging in exercise with friends or family can provide motivation and foster a sense of community, which is integral for mental well-being.
